aboutsummaryrefslogtreecommitdiffstats
path: root/src/Makefile_Eo.am
diff options
context:
space:
mode:
authorVincent Torri <vincent.torri@gmail.com>2012-11-01 12:56:52 +0000
committerVincent Torri <vincent.torri@gmail.com>2012-11-01 12:56:52 +0000
commit58a9a0ad574c417bbe56043f151fc91ceba78822 (patch)
tree7578110d789dfdd63bee714449f952bf13d27a23 /src/Makefile_Eo.am
parentmerge: fix installation of emnryo's default.inc file (diff)
downloadefl-58a9a0ad574c417bbe56043f151fc91ceba78822.tar.gz
merge: don't use recursive subdirs. Compilation should be faster.
Please check. note1: Only lib and bin for now, but should be extended to other stuff note2: distcheck does not work because eo_suite is failing. SVN revision: 78758
Diffstat (limited to 'src/Makefile_Eo.am')
-rw-r--r--src/Makefile_Eo.am26
1 files changed, 26 insertions, 0 deletions
diff --git a/src/Makefile_Eo.am b/src/Makefile_Eo.am
new file mode 100644
index 0000000000..cc3b250f4f
--- /dev/null
+++ b/src/Makefile_Eo.am
@@ -0,0 +1,26 @@
+
+### Library
+
+lib_LTLIBRARIES += lib/eo/libeo.la
+
+installed_eomainheadersdir = $(includedir)/eo-@VMAJ@
+dist_installed_eomainheaders_DATA = lib/eo/Eo.h
+
+lib_eo_libeo_la_SOURCES = \
+lib/eo/eo.c \
+lib/eo/eo_base_class.c \
+lib/eo/eo_private.h
+
+lib_eo_libeo_la_CPPFLAGS = \
+-I$(top_srcdir)/src/lib/eina \
+-I$(top_srcdir)/src/lib/eo \
+-I$(top_builddir)/src/lib/eina \
+-I$(top_builddir)/src/lib/eo \
+-DNDEBUG \
+-DEFL_EO_BUILD \
+@EFL_CFLAGS@ \
+@EO_CFLAGS@
+
+lib_eo_libeo_la_LIBADD = $(top_builddir)/src/lib/eina/libeina.la @EO_LIBS@
+
+lib_eo_libeo_la_LDFLAGS = -no-undefined -version-info @version_info@ @release_info@